EmfPenStyle
Inheritance: java.lang.Object, com.aspose.ms.System.ValueType, com.aspose.ms.System.Enum
public final class EmfPenStyle extends System.Enum
L’énumération PenStyle définit les attributs des stylos qui peuvent être utilisés dans les opérations graphiques. Un style de stylo est une combinaison du type de stylo, du style de ligne, du bout de ligne et de la jointure de ligne.
Champs
| Champ | Description |
|---|---|
| PS_COSMETIC | Un type de stylo qui spécifie une ligne d’une largeur d’une unité logique et un style de couleur unie |
| PS_ENDCAP_ROUND | Un bout de ligne qui spécifie des extrémités rondes. |
| PS_JOIN_ROUND | Une jointure de ligne qui spécifie des jointures rondes |
| PS_SOLID | Un style de ligne de couleur unie |
| PS_DASH | Un style de ligne en tirets |
| PS_DOT | Un style de ligne en points. |
| PS_DASHDOT | Un style de ligne composé d’alternance de tirets et de points |
| PS_DASHDOTDOT | Un style de ligne qui consiste en tirets et points doubles. |
| PS_NULL | Un style de ligne qui est invisible. |
| PS_INSIDEFRAME | Un style de ligne qui est d’une couleur unie. |
| PS_USERSTYLE | Un style de ligne défini par un tableau de style, qui spécifie les longueurs des tirets et des espaces dans la ligne |
| PS_ALTERNATE | Un style de ligne dans lequel chaque deuxième pixel est défini. |
| PS_ENDCAP_SQUARE | Une extrémité de ligne qui spécifie des terminaisons carrées. |
| PS_ENDCAP_FLAT | Une extrémité de ligne qui spécifie des terminaisons plates. |
| PS_JOIN_BEVEL | Une jointure de ligne qui spécifie des jointures biseautées. |
| PS_JOIN_MITER | Une jointure de ligne qui spécifie des jointures en onglet lorsque les longueurs des jointures sont dans la limite de longueur d’onglet actuelle définie dans le contexte du dispositif de lecture. |
| PS_GEOMETRIC | Un type de stylo qui spécifie une ligne d’une largeur mesurée en unités logiques et un style pouvant contenir n’importe lequel des attributs d’un pinceau. |
| StyleMask | Le masque de style |
| EndCapMask | Le masque d’extrémité |
| JoinMask | Le masque de jointure |
| TypeMask | Le masque de type |
PS_COSMETIC
public static final int PS_COSMETIC
Un type de stylo qui spécifie une ligne d’une largeur d’une unité logique et un style de couleur unie
PS_ENDCAP_ROUND
public static final int PS_ENDCAP_ROUND
Un bout de ligne qui spécifie des extrémités rondes.
PS_JOIN_ROUND
public static final int PS_JOIN_ROUND
Une jointure de ligne qui spécifie des jointures rondes
PS_SOLID
public static final int PS_SOLID
Un style de ligne de couleur unie
PS_DASH
public static final int PS_DASH
Un style de ligne en tirets
PS_DOT
public static final int PS_DOT
Un style de ligne en points.
PS_DASHDOT
public static final int PS_DASHDOT
Un style de ligne composé d’alternance de tirets et de points
PS_DASHDOTDOT
public static final int PS_DASHDOTDOT
Un style de ligne qui consiste en tirets et points doubles.
PS_NULL
public static final int PS_NULL
Un style de ligne qui est invisible.
PS_INSIDEFRAME
public static final int PS_INSIDEFRAME
Un style de ligne qui est d’une couleur unie. Lorsque ce style est spécifié dans un enregistrement de dessin qui prend un rectangle englobant, les dimensions de la figure sont réduites afin qu’elle tienne entièrement dans le rectangle englobant, en tenant compte de la largeur du stylo.
PS_USERSTYLE
public static final int PS_USERSTYLE
Un style de ligne défini par un tableau de style, qui spécifie les longueurs des tirets et des espaces dans la ligne
PS_ALTERNATE
public static final int PS_ALTERNATE
Un style de ligne dans lequel chaque deuxième pixel est défini. Ce style n’est applicable qu’à un type de stylo PS_COSMETIC
PS_ENDCAP_SQUARE
public static final int PS_ENDCAP_SQUARE
Une extrémité de ligne qui spécifie des terminaisons carrées.
PS_ENDCAP_FLAT
public static final int PS_ENDCAP_FLAT
Une extrémité de ligne qui spécifie des terminaisons plates.
PS_JOIN_BEVEL
public static final int PS_JOIN_BEVEL
Une jointure de ligne qui spécifie des jointures biseautées.
PS_JOIN_MITER
public static final int PS_JOIN_MITER
Une jointure de ligne qui spécifie des jointures en onglet lorsque les longueurs des jointures sont dans la limite de longueur d’onglet actuelle définie dans le contexte du dispositif de lecture. Si les longueurs des jointures dépassent la limite d’onglet, des jointures biseautées sont spécifiées
PS_GEOMETRIC
public static final int PS_GEOMETRIC
Un type de stylo qui spécifie une ligne d’une largeur mesurée en unités logiques et un style pouvant contenir n’importe lequel des attributs d’un pinceau.
StyleMask
public static final int StyleMask
Le masque de style
EndCapMask
public static final int EndCapMask
Le masque d’extrémité
JoinMask
public static final int JoinMask
Le masque de jointure
TypeMask
public static final int TypeMask
Le masque de type